Characterization and determination of the redox properties of the 2[4Fe‐4S] ferredoxin from Methanosarcina barkeri strain MS | |

Ferredoxin was purified from methanol-grown Methanosarcina barkeri strain MS. It was isolated as a dimer with a subunit molecular weight of 6,200. The protein contained 7.4 mol iron and 7.2 mol acid-labile sulfur per monomer. In the reduced state the ferredoxin exhibited an EPR spectrum characteristic of two spin-coupled [4Fe-4S]1+ clusters. The E m of the [4Fe-4S]2+;1+ couple was −322 mV ± 3 mV vs. NHE at 21°C and pH 7.0. The midpoint potential was temperature but not pH dependent. At the physiological temperature of 37°C the E m was −340 mV.
